Esanders has uploaded a new change for review.
https://gerrit.wikimedia.org/r/142230
Change subject: Demo page styling
......................................................................
Demo page styling
Give correct borders to edit source box, and disable
debug bar when editing source.
Change-Id: I8a382c8dcdc09574e08ad18ee2292a73bb044ede
---
M demos/ve/demo.css
M demos/ve/demo.desktop.css
M demos/ve/demo.js
M demos/ve/demo.mobile.css
4 files changed, 17 insertions(+), 0 deletions(-)
git pull ssh://gerrit.wikimedia.org:29418/VisualEditor/VisualEditor
refs/changes/30/142230/1
diff --git a/demos/ve/demo.css b/demos/ve/demo.css
index be4fca4..f8f4933 100644
--- a/demos/ve/demo.css
+++ b/demos/ve/demo.css
@@ -40,6 +40,7 @@
.ve-demo-source.oo-ui-widget-enabled textarea:focus {
box-shadow: none;
+ outline: none;
}
/* Editor */
diff --git a/demos/ve/demo.desktop.css b/demos/ve/demo.desktop.css
index 34693f0..a4b5f03 100644
--- a/demos/ve/demo.desktop.css
+++ b/demos/ve/demo.desktop.css
@@ -11,6 +11,11 @@
margin: 0 2em;
}
+.ve-demo-source {
+ border: 1px solid #ccc;
+ border-top: 0;
+}
+
/* Editor */
.ve-ui-surface {
diff --git a/demos/ve/demo.js b/demos/ve/demo.js
index 4e00678..590fba0 100644
--- a/demos/ve/demo.js
+++ b/demos/ve/demo.js
@@ -140,6 +140,11 @@
sourceTextInput.$element.slideDown().promise().done( function () {
sourceTextInput.focus();
} );
+
currentTarget.debugBar.dumpModelButton.setDisabled( true );
+
currentTarget.debugBar.dumpModelChangeToggle.setDisabled( true );
+
languageTextInput.setDisabled( true );
+
directionSelect.setDisabled( true );
+
languageDirectionButton.setDisabled( true );
} );
} else {
loadTarget(
sourceTextInput.getValue() );
diff --git a/demos/ve/demo.mobile.css b/demos/ve/demo.mobile.css
index 2f39d1f..86c21b0 100644
--- a/demos/ve/demo.mobile.css
+++ b/demos/ve/demo.mobile.css
@@ -5,6 +5,12 @@
* @license The MIT License (MIT); see LICENSE.txt
*/
+/* Demo */
+
+.ve-demo-source {
+ border-top: 1px solid #ccc;
+}
+
/* Editor */
.ve-ce-documentNode {
--
To view, visit https://gerrit.wikimedia.org/r/142230
To unsubscribe, visit https://gerrit.wikimedia.org/r/settings
Gerrit-MessageType: newchange
Gerrit-Change-Id: I8a382c8dcdc09574e08ad18ee2292a73bb044ede
Gerrit-PatchSet: 1
Gerrit-Project: VisualEditor/VisualEditor
Gerrit-Branch: master
Gerrit-Owner: Esanders <[email protected]>
_______________________________________________
MediaWiki-commits mailing list
[email protected]
https://lists.wikimedia.org/mailman/listinfo/mediawiki-commits